磁盘已满,但WordPress仍有问题
当试图将wordpress从3.1更新到3.1.1时,我收到了错误Incompatible Archive.: PCLZIP_ERR_BAD_FORMAT (-10) : Unable to find End of Central Dir Record signature 一些搜索显示,导致这种情况的原因可能是服务器磁盘已满。我的磁盘没有满,但大约是一周前的事了。我相信Wordpress仍将磁盘标记为已满且不可写。这听起来合理吗?或者有人有其他建议吗?我在服务器上有三个Wordpress博客,这
包含项目集合的自定义帖子类型
我有一个自定义的post类型产品。如何向自定义帖子类型添加项目集合,如下所示:Product A标题说明价格选项1选项2选项3选项n在关系数据库中,选项项可以是0-n,如下所示:table\\u products(product\\u id,title,…)table\\u选项(product_id, option\\u id,…)非常感谢。
如何使条件,基于自定义字段的值?
所以我想做的是根据自定义字段的值对一些CSS进行排序。下面的代码只是说,如果有任何值,请执行X,否则不执行任何操作。。。<?php $pageNumbered=get_post_meta($post->ID, \'page-number\', true); ?> <?php if ( $pageNumbered ) : ?> <div class=\"page-number left\"> &
将图像添加到自定义分类术语
我希望能够将图像与自定义分类术语相关联。理想情况下,我希望为最终用户提供一个界面,用于直接在术语本身上管理图像。我曾经使用过一个提供此功能的插件(Ultimate Taxonomy Manager)——这可能是我坚持使用的。不过,我在寻找最佳实践,我想知道你们中是否有人之前已经解决过这个问题,以及您建议的解决方案。
连接以取代边栏/小部件区域
目标是:用从插件加载的内容替换我网络中所有站点的侧边栏,跨越所有主题我需要一种方法来覆盖我网络中所有站点上的侧边栏/主小部件区域。我写了一个插件,它通过函数调用生成侧栏,但是how can I get this content to completely replace the sidebar? 目前我只能称钩子为get_sidebar() 发生,而不是替换该操作。add_action(\'get_sidebar\', \'my_get_sidebar\', 11); 此外,这使我的边栏出现在页
在URL中使用加号“+”而不是破折号“-”
是否可以使用加号而不是破折号作为url中的单词分隔符?如果是这样的话,具体怎么做?例如。:www.example.com/some-title/ 成为www.example.com/some+title/当然,理想情况下,它必须处理帖子、页面和自定义帖子。
Can I use Pages like a Wiki
我想有一个中心位置来保存我的项目笔记。像Wiki一样使用页面有意义吗?
是否可以在GET_TEMPLATE_PART中使用页面名?
我想抓取当前的页面名称,并在每页提取特定的模板部分。这样,我就可以建立一个通用的tier-1模板,根据当前页面的标题调用第二节(无需使用一堆条件语句)。所以,看起来像这样。。。<?php get_template_part( \'section\', \'$pagename\' ); ?> 正在拉入文件:section-pagename.php (例如。,section-about.php).这可能吗?我想知道是否有人使用过这种方法。我认为这是一种非常有效的模板制作方法。
插件-确保jQuery已加载到我的设置页面和我的JS文件中
我正在创建我的第一个wordpress插件,我正在努力找到正确和最好的方法来确保jquery和我自己的JS文件包含在插件的设置页面中。我不需要将它们加载到其他任何地方,除非在我的设置页面上。什么代码,我应该把它放在插件的什么地方?这是我目前为止创建设置页面的方法:add_action(\"admin_menu\", \"create_admin_pages\"); function create_admin_pages() { add_submenu_page(\'opt
本地化内容的最佳实践是什么?(地理位置而不是语言)
我有一个网站,需要显示一些州的特定版本。显然,我需要解析IP地址以获取地理信息。在我开始制作插件之前,我想我应该向全体成员提出一个问题。为了进一步解释我的情况,该网站有不同的“版本”,这取决于客户是否来自德克萨斯州、加利福尼亚州、纽约州和加拿大。语言将是英语,但德克萨斯州的内容与加利福尼亚州不同(想想:合规性)。我正在考虑使用一个带有下拉菜单的启动页(cringe),如果其他所有功能都失败了。
帖子格式--“搁置”与“状态”的区别在哪里?
如前一个问题所述,我目前正在研究帖子格式以及如何处理它们。在通过搜索结果和大量博客帖子搜索了很长一段时间后,我意识到关于What to do with the different post format types? 帖子格式我不清楚它们代表什么:asides-“twitter”风格的消息状态-“facebook”风格的消息当我查看facebook消息时,它们几乎包含了所有内容(链接、图像、状态、聊天等),因此目前我认为将“asides”视为facebook消息没有多大意义,因为其他所有帖子格式都是“
帖子格式--如何获取相关内容部分?
以下帖子格式获得了应显示的特定类型的内容部分:音频视频链接问题:A) 要为视频显示的确切内容(元素)是什么&;音频B) 您将如何获得代表帖子格式的帖子内容的相关部分?C) 您将如何处理其余内容?D) 如果没有内置格式,您如何知道音频/视频播放器需要哪种格式?注意(ad C):用户如何知道她/他应该只发布一个“链接”(post格式)而不是文本中的链接注(ad D):As already asked by @bueltge 没有玩家
Remove post navigation links
我正在使用我自己的主题,我已经阅读了这些参考资料。对于注释,我使用注释。php模板位于我的主题文件夹中,但注释中没有代码。php创建导航链接,实际上是在标题和主要内容之间。
在作者档案中执行WP_QUERY以便于使用自定义查询进行分页
我正在使用get_posts 和get_comments 在页面上构建几个循环,我在分页方面遇到了一些问题。我有每页全局帖子选项(Settings > Reading) 设置为10, 这似乎改变了问题。到目前为止,我可以很容易地Page 2 - http://dev.ashfame.com/author/ashfame/page/2/, 但是Page 3 返回a404.如果我降低全局值,我会有更多的分页页面,但不是所有页面(少于应有的页面数量)。Update: 我刚刚尝试将我的自定义设置设置为2(也
主题中的两个导航菜单是否生成相同的菜单?
好的,我有两个导航菜单,我已经注册了我的主题:<?php if ( function_exists(\'register_sidebar\') ) register_sidebar(); add_theme_support( \'menus\' ); if ( function_exists(\'register_nav_menu\') ) { register_nav_menu( \'primary_nav\',
custom post type or taxonomy
我正在一个房地产网站上工作,我需要为每个agent, 单击时的初始视图view agents 最好是按字母顺序列出,最好从下拉列表中选择region 查看所有agents 从那以后region, 或选择language 查看所有agents 谁说的是特定的language.我的想法是Agent 将是自定义帖子类型,region 和language 将是一种分类法。的列表agents 然后会显示许多帖子,只显示有限的详细信息,然后单击作为单个帖子,显示更多详细信息吗?这似乎是最好的解决方法吗?谢谢
在管理员编辑帖子/页面中显示帖子/页面列表
基本上,我在想怎样才能得到一个迷你wp管理/编辑。wp admin/post中的php视图。php页面。这对任何人都有意义吗?
在大型博客中从类别中更改帖子是一种好做法吗?
我在读这个问题"Changing post category based on its post date" 因为我有类似的情况。。。也是大多数;特色帖子“;wordpress上的插件通过指定;特色类别;。我的问题是,这种行为是否会产生一些;找不到页面“?”??如果google缓存了你的A类,但你将帖子移动到了B类或C类(子类),会怎么样?在这种情况下可以做什么?
插件开发的最小Widget宽度
我在考虑一个插件,它将自己作为一个小部件插入到一个人的侧边栏中。问题是,我不知道侧边栏的最小宽度应该是多少。是否有标准?
Widgets in PHP files?
有没有可能让Wordpress上的每个小部件都以不同的方式运行。php文件我有一个包含12个元素的页面,我想让每个元素都成为一个小部件,以便以后更容易管理/编辑它们,但如果它来自php页面,而不是来自管理面板上的代码块,则会更好。